What USDA zone is Buffalo, NY?

Buffalo sits in USDA hardiness zone 6b, based on the nearest zip code (14205).

+
When are the average last and first frost dates in Buffalo?

Based on the nearest weather station, Buffalo averages a last spring frost around 04/24 and a first fall frost around 10/26, for a growing season of about 183 days.
